I'm a first year MSCV student at the Robotics Institute of Carnegie Mellon University. I'm generally interested in computer vision and artificial intelligence and I'm actively looking for internships as a Computer Vision engineer or a Machine Learning engineer for Summer 2025.

I recently achieved my bachelor's degreee at EECS, Peking University, where I was advised by Prof. Hao Dong. I've also had the honor of interning at the Geometric Computation Group at Stanford University, advised by Prof. Leonidas Guibas and Dr. Adam Harley.
